Principal’s strategy: Get focus off unsafe track

April 4th, 2005, 02:44 pm

StandardNET | Principal’s strategy: Get focus off unsafe track

A while back a student for the Weber High school wrote a news article about the track and saying that it needed to be resurfaced because it was starting to be a safety risk for those using it. I guess it said something like it was resurfaced ten years ago. The principal didn’t like the article and said that the track was actually resurfaced 6 years ago. Now the principal has made it so that he has to approve every article before they are published.

So now the schools paper will report only what the principal will allow and not the truth. What a waste of paper.
